HUTCHESON, Circuit Judge.

Filed under Section 205(e) of the Emergency Price Control Act,1 the suit was brought for triple damages plus attorney's fees for violation of maximum rent regulations. The defense was a general denial. There was a trial to the court without a jury, in the course of which plaintiff testified positively in support of her claim, and defendant Brown testified as positively against it.
